  • The start-up DyssolTEC is currently looking for a (Junior) C++ developer to support in development of our process simulation software.

    Dyssol is a tool for the simulation of solid processes such as comminution, spray drying or tableting in chemical, pharmaceutical or food industry. With Dyssol, a digital process twin can be created to perform optimization and process planning by simulation. Dyssol simulates and optimizes time-dependent processes, predicts product properties and enables the integration of user-defined processes. DyssolTEC offers software licenses as well as comprehensive support such as training, workshops and development contracts. We are working in close cooperation with the chemical companies BASF and Evonik to revolutionise the process simulation sector.
